Abstract: In this two-part article the properties of semiconductors are discussed, as well as the relations of these properties to formal solid-state and conduction theory and applications to such devices as transistors, rectifiers, and photocells. Some recent findings on the properties of silicon and germanium, and a discussion of some of the more modern techniques for making semiconductor devices are included.
